The hall itself was thriving, but the rest of Cayalá wasn't ordering. Thousands of residents and office workers a few hundred metres away had no way to order from the market — each counter took its own phone calls, there were no couriers, and lunch-hour requests got lost. Inside, guests still queued counter by counter.

Quiqqy powers Cayibel Express — one branded ordering platform for all 27 kitchens. Residents and offices pick their building and order from any counter in one cart; Cayibel's e-scooter couriers run the Quiqqy driver app with batched drops and live order status. At the hall, table QRs order without queues — and every channel lands on the counters' kitchen screens in one flow.
